Popularity of Registered Nursing at OHSU

During the 2020-2021 academic year, Oregon Health & Science University handed out 384 bachelor's degrees in registered nursing. This is an increase of 1% over the previous year when 382 degrees were handed out.


 

Registered Nursing Student Diversity at OHSU

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the registered nursing majors at Oregon Health & Science University.

OHSU Registered Nursing Bachelor’s Program

For the most recent academic year available, 15% of registered nursing bachelor's degrees went to men and 85% went to women.

undefined

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 73%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
